-// Copyright (C) 2007 Matthias Troyer
-//
-// Use, modification and distribution is subject to the Boost Software
-// License, Version 1.0. (See accompanying file LICENSE_1_0.txt or copy at
-//
-// This file contains helper data structures for use in transmitting
-// properties. The basic idea is to optimize away any storage for the
-// properties when no properties are specified.
-#ifndef BOOST_PARALLEL_DETAIL_UNTRACKED_PAIR_HPP
-#define BOOST_PARALLEL_DETAIL_UNTRACKED_PAIR_HPP
-
-#include <boost/mpi/datatype.hpp>
-#include <utility> // for std::pair
-#include <boost/serialization/utility.hpp>
-
-namespace boost { namespace parallel { namespace detail {
-
-/**
- * This structure is like std::pair, with the only difference
- * that tracking in the serialization library is turned off.
- */
-
-template<typename T, typename U>
-struct untracked_pair : public std::pair<T,U>
-{
- untracked_pair() {}
-
- untracked_pair(const T& t, const U& u)
- : std::pair<T,U>(t,u) {}
-
- template<class T1, class U1>
- untracked_pair(std::pair<T1,U1> const& p)
- : std::pair<T,U>(p) {}
-};
-
-template<typename T, typename U>
-inline untracked_pair<T, U>
-make_untracked_pair(const T& t, const U& u)
-{
- return untracked_pair<T,U>(t,u);
-}
-
-} } } // end namespace boost::parallel::detail
-
-namespace boost { namespace mpi {
-
-template<typename T, typename U>
-struct is_mpi_datatype<boost::parallel::detail::untracked_pair<T, U> >
- : is_mpi_datatype<std::pair<T,U> > {};
-
-} } // end namespace boost::mpi
-
-namespace boost { namespace serialization {
-
-// pair
-template<class Archive, class F, class S>
-inline void serialize(
- Archive & ar,
- boost::parallel::detail::untracked_pair<F, S> & p,
- const unsigned int /* file_version */
-){
- ar & boost::serialization::make_nvp("first", p.first);
- ar & boost::serialization::make_nvp("second", p.second);
-}
-
-template<typename T, typename U>
-struct is_bitwise_serializable<
- boost::parallel::detail::untracked_pair<T, U> >
- : is_bitwise_serializable<std::pair<T, U> > {};
-
-template<typename T, typename U>
-struct implementation_level<boost::parallel::detail::untracked_pair<T, U> >
- : mpl::int_<object_serializable> {} ;
-
-template<typename T, typename U>
-struct tracking_level<boost::parallel::detail::untracked_pair<T, U> >
- : mpl::int_<track_never> {} ;
-
-} } // end namespace boost::serialization
-
-#endif // BOOST_PARALLEL_DETAIL_UNTRACKED_PAIR_HPP
